Output f95c85178d6bba7a348de5be127073c63f2e956840588b8ab4633e1a4a0f7618:0

value
10649148
script pubkey
OP_HASH160 OP_PUSHBYTES_20 505ec91d4d46b0cd165ae799664a6785ed7ab690 OP_EQUAL
address
391yXi6ZVHpHQbnphWjUhvMbjpvyineDUK
transaction
f95c85178d6bba7a348de5be127073c63f2e956840588b8ab4633e1a4a0f7618
spent
true